IMRIS provides integrated surgical and interventional suites that incorporate magnetic resonance, fluoroscopy and computed tomography to deliver on demand imaging during procedures. The Company's systems serve the neurosurgical, cardiovascular and neurovascular markets.

Clinician Letter to NEJM Sends Incyte Stock Tumbling
The New England Journal of Medicine (NEJM) published a letter from prominent leukemia specialist and Key Opinion Leader, Dr. Ayalew Tefferi critiquing the efficacy and long-term safety of Incyte Pharmaceutical’s first in class JAK inhibitor, ruxolitinib. That day, Incyte’s stock dropped 6.8% on twice the usual volume.
